arduino orario da dove

Il 04/04/2021 12:33, alfio ha scritto:

Io da ignorante pensavo che bastasse leggere l'orario da un server ntp e

a parte che pensavo anche che gli rtc fossero precisi.

ogni tanto andrebbe comunque verificato l'orario. Acquistai un DS1302 a suo tempo per fare esperimenti ma non l'ho mai

--
Saluti da Drizzt. 


Per vivere meglio bisogna eliminare il denaro dal mondo: 
https://www.facebook.com/groups/731689643567116/www.agidone.altervista.org 
MAI PIU' UN CESSO DI OPEL IN VITA MIA!!!! 
http://www.tappezzeriagraziella.com/
Reply to
Drizzt do'Urden
Loading thread data ...

Il 04/04/21 16:36, Drizzt do'Urden ha scritto:

Infatti questo e` uno dei vari modi.

E per un normale orologio da casa, un RTC preciso come il DS3231SN basta regolarlo anche una sola volta ogni sei mesi al cambio ora legale/solare, (se UN minuto di errore dopo quei sei mesi e` ritenuto accettabile).

Reply to
Claudio_F

Claudio_F ha scritto:

Sebbene questo thread sia spropositatamente lungo, mi sembra che ci sia ancora qualcosa da mettere in chiaro. Non per Gab, temo, ma forse

Se considerate un RTC come quello di cui parla Gab, esso consiste essenzialmente di un integrato (PCF8523) e un campione di frequenza

trovare il rimedio. La application note AN11247 fornisce un esame dettagliato del problema e un modo sofisticato per risolverlo in parte: dotare il RTC di un sensore di temperatura ed effettuare via software la ricalibrazione.

fa lavorare a temperatura diversa la frequenza cambia...

l'orologio (in ritardo) per 2 minuti all'anno; uno scostamento di

La AN11247 insegna come aggiungercela, ma non mi pare il caso; meglio comprare quell'altro.

giorno, un mese, un anno...).

presente.

frequenza massima a una temperatura diversa. Questi errori non si correggono col sensore di temperatura.

Quindi? A me pare che il meglio (a meno che non si chiedano precisioni estreme) sia di effettuare periodicamente una calibrazione, dopo aver misurato la vera frequenza. La soluzione di alfio (se ho capito bene) fa appunto questo, ma il tempo "giusto" viene dato a mano.

2ppm, ossia 0.2 secondi al giorno (6 secondi al mese). Bisogna poi evitare che l'orologio subisca forti variazioni di temperatura...
--
Elio Fabri
Reply to
Elio Fabri

"Elio Fabri" ha scritto nel messaggio news: snipped-for-privacy@mid.individual.net...

nel caso di Gab, ossia un logger per la temperatura ambiente, il sensore di temperatura c'e' gia' e si potrebbe anche mettere in pratica l'application note senza troppi sforzi.

Reply to
alfio

Il 04/04/2021 15:53, alfio ha scritto:

CUT sketch

Grazie Alfio, tu hai sempre la soluzione. Penso che il tuo sketch non serva solo a me ma a molti altri. Non l'ho ancora provato per impegni pasquali ma domani sicuramente lo

anche troppo movimento con figliuoli e rispettive consorti. Ciao e Auguri di buona pasquetta. Gab

--

https://www.avast.com/antivirus
Reply to
Gab

Il 04/04/2021 15:53, alfio ha scritto:

Oggi lunedi mattina Pasquetta. Auguri e grazie per la tua pazienza. Ok, ora posso dedicarmi a questa cosa almeno per qualche ora prima che arrivi la truppa. Avrei bisogno di alcuni chiarimenti Alfio, come segue: In fondo allo sketch vedo che hai scritto " dt = _rtc_now();

Altra domanda poi faccio la prova.

di calibrazione "C scostamento" dove lo devo scrivere, sempre sulla riga di comando del monitor oppure nello sketch? Potresti spiegarmi meglio questo dettaglio? grazie

Sei particolarmente bravo a spiegare le cose Alfio, sei un ottimo insegnante. Sono convinto che questo tuo messaggio,sketch e spiegazione saranno di aiuto a molti che avranno la fortuna di leggerlo. Grazie infinite Gab

--

https://www.avast.com/antivirus
Reply to
Gab

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.